Evaluating the Efficacy of Rosuvastatin in Treating Cardiovascular Disease

Cardiovascular disease (CVD) remains the leading cause of death worldwide, accounting for millions of deaths each year. Statistics suggest that people with high cholesterol levels are at a higher risk of developing CVD. As a result, effective cholesterol-lowering drugs have become a crucial component of CVD treatment. One such medication is rosuvastatin, a statin drug widely used for its lipid-lowering abilities. In this article, we will evaluate the efficacy of rosuvastatin in treating cardiovascular disease.

Rosuvastatin belongs to the class of statin drugs, which work by inhibiting the enzyme HMG-CoA reductase, an essential enzyme involved in cholesterol synthesis. By blocking this enzyme, rosuvastatin helps reduce the production of cholesterol in the liver, resulting in a decrease in blood cholesterol levels.

Numerous clinical trials have been conducted to assess the efficacy of rosuvastatin in treating CVD. One of the landmark studies, called the JUPITER trial, involved over 17,000 participants with average to low levels of LDL cholesterol and high levels of C-reactive protein (a marker of inflammation). The participants were randomized to receive either a placebo or rosuvastatin. The trial reported a significant reduction in cardiovascular events among the rosuvastatin group compared to the placebo group, demonstrating the efficacy of rosuvastatin in primary prevention.

Furthermore, the JUPITER trial showed that rosuvastatin was equally beneficial in individuals who had minimal or no cholesterol abnormalities, indicating that treating inflammation (as indicated by elevated C-reactive protein levels) in combination with lipid lowering is an effective strategy.

Apart from the JUPITER trial, several other studies have confirmed the efficacy of rosuvastatin in treating various aspects of CVD. A study named METEOR focused on evaluating the effect of rosuvastatin on atherosclerosis progression using coronary angiography. This trial demonstrated that rosuvastatin significantly reduced the progression of atherosclerosis, leading to fewer cardiovascular events.

Moreover, the NASH-EVALUATE trial investigated the use of rosuvastatin in nonalcoholic steatohepatitis (NASH), a condition frequently associated with metabolic syndrome and CVD. The study showed that rosuvastatin improved liver enzyme levels, reducing inflammation and fibrosis associated with NASH, thus suggesting a potential role for this statin in treating liver-related complications of CVD.

Despite its proven efficacy, like any medication, rosuvastatin comes with potential side effects. Common side effects include muscle pain, digestive issues, and liver enzyme abnormalities. However, these side effects are generally well-tolerated and reversible upon discontinuing the medication.

Moreover, it is essential to consider individual patient characteristics when evaluating the effectiveness of rosuvastatin. Factors such as race, ethnicity, genetic makeup, lifestyle choices, and concomitant medications can influence the response to statin therapy. Thus, personalized medicine, where treatment decisions are tailored to individual patients, is crucial in optimizing the efficacy and safety of rosuvastatin therapy.

In conclusion, rosuvastatin has emerged as a highly effective medication in treating cardiovascular disease. Numerous clinical trials have demonstrated its ability to reduce cardiovascular events, slow down the progression of atherosclerosis, and potentially address liver-related complications of CVD. However, the use of rosuvastatin should be carefully considered and personalized based on individual patients’ characteristics and preferences. By doing so, healthcare professionals can maximize the efficacy and minimize the risks associated with this widely used statin drug.
